Senate Roll Call 318, 101st Congress · February 6, 1990

To strike title 10. — TO AMEND S 695, EDUCATIONAL EXCELLENCE ACT, TO STRIKE TITLE X OF THE BILL, TO ESTABLISH A NATIONAL BOARD FOR PROFESSIONAL TEACHING STANDARDS.

Question before the chamber: On the Amendment

35 yea · 64 nayAmendment Rejected
Democrat0 yea · 54 nay
Republican35 yea · 9 nay
Independent0 yea · 2 nay
